Hi Jonas,

Is the Dante card connected to other Dante equipment, or any reason why you want to sync the GLD from Dante?
We normally recommend to set the GLD clock to Internal, and set the Dante card in Dante Controller to ‘Slave to Ext clock’, meaning it will use the GLD clock.
